Actress Toyin Abraham Clarifies Debt Allegations, Says She’s not Responsible

Toyin Abraham has addressed claims of unpaid debt made by a fashion designer on social media. The designer alleged Abraham and Annie Idibia owed millions for over a year.

Abraham clarified the situation on Instagram, explaining that her team borrowed dresses from Tiannah for her movie Malaika’s runway scene.

A team member introduced another designer, from whom Abraham bought a hairpiece and paid in full. The borrowed dresses were returned to the team member, Gabriel.

After learning of the accusations, Abraham contacted Gabriel, who confirmed that he had informed the designer the dresses had been returned and were subsequently borrowed by someone else, making the situation no longer Abraham’s responsibility.

Abraham attributed the issue to miscommunication, not intentional negligence.
